/* SPDX-License-Identifier: GPL-2.0+ OR BSD-3-Clause */ /* * Copyright (C) 2019, STMicroelectronics - All Rights Reserved */ #ifndef __STM32MP1_SMC_H__ #define __STM32MP1_SMC_H__ #include #include /* * SMC function IDs for STM32 Service queries * STM32 SMC services use the space between 0x82000000 and 0x8200FFFF * like this is defined in SMC calling Convention by ARM * for SiP (silicon Partner) * http://infocenter.arm.com/help/topic/com.arm.doc.den0028a/index.html */ #define STM32_SMC_VERSION 0x82000000 /* Secure Service access from Non-secure */ #define STM32_SMC_BSEC 0x82001003 /* Service for BSEC */ #define STM32_SMC_READ_SHADOW 0x01 #define STM32_SMC_PROG_OTP 0x02 #define STM32_SMC_WRITE_SHADOW 0x03 #define STM32_SMC_READ_OTP 0x04 #define STM32_SMC_READ_ALL 0x05 #define STM32_SMC_WRITE_ALL 0x06 #define STM32_SMC_WRLOCK_OTP 0x07 /* SMC error codes */ #define STM32_SMC_OK 0x0 #define STM32_SMC_NOT_SUPPORTED -1 #define STM32_SMC_FAILED -2 #define STM32_SMC_INVALID_PARAMS -3 #define stm32_smc_exec(svc, op, data1, data2) \ stm32_smc(svc, op, data1, data2, NULL) #ifdef CONFIG_ARM_SMCCC static inline u32 stm32_smc(u32 svc, u8 op, u32 data1, u32 data2, u32 *result) { struct arm_smccc_res res; arm_smccc_smc(svc, op, data1, data2, 0, 0, 0, 0, &res); if (res.a0) { pr_err("%s: Failed to exec svc=%x op=%x in secure mode (err = %ld)\n", __func__, svc, op, res.a0); return -EINVAL; } if (result) *result = (u32)res.a1; return 0; } #else static inline u32 stm32_smc(u32 svc, u8 op, u32 data1, u32 data2, u32 *result) { return 0; } #endif #endif /* __STM32MP1_SMC_H__ */
